数据缓存处理
This commit is contained in:
@@ -192,7 +192,7 @@ class User extends Model
|
|||||||
{
|
{
|
||||||
//先从缓存中获取
|
//先从缓存中获取
|
||||||
$cache_key = 'user_base_info_'.$uid;
|
$cache_key = 'user_base_info_'.$uid;
|
||||||
$user_info = Cache::get($cache_key);
|
$user_info = json_decode(Cache::get($cache_key));
|
||||||
|
|
||||||
if($user_info){
|
if($user_info){
|
||||||
$user_info = db::name('user')
|
$user_info = db::name('user')
|
||||||
@@ -243,7 +243,7 @@ class User extends Model
|
|||||||
$user_info['icon'][2] = db::name('vs_singer_level')->where(['level' =>$singer['level'],'deletetime' => 0])->value('image');//等级图标
|
$user_info['icon'][2] = db::name('vs_singer_level')->where(['level' =>$singer['level'],'deletetime' => 0])->value('image');//等级图标
|
||||||
}
|
}
|
||||||
//设置缓存
|
//设置缓存
|
||||||
Cache::set($cache_key, $user_info, 3600);
|
Cache::set($cache_key, json_encode($user_info), 3600);
|
||||||
return $user_info;
|
return $user_info;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user